NATO appoints LEAD as Swedish accelerator for DIANA
NATO has appointed the, in Östergötland based, incubator LEAD as an accelerator site in the DIANA (Defence Innovation Accelerator for the North Atlantic) network. This means that Sweden will have its own accelerator site in NATO’s efforts to accelerate the development of new technologies that can be used for both civil and military needs.

Sweden joins Pax Silica initiative
On 17 March, Minister for Foreign Affairs Maria Malmer Stenergard signed the Pax Silica Declaration in connection with her visit to Houston, Texas. The initiative brings together leading technology nations and aims to strengthen cooperation to secure supply chains for emerging technologies. Pax Silica will also help promote innovation, secure digital infrastructure and protect sensitive technologies.

Sweden’s first comprehensive AI strategy aims for top-10 ranking
Sweden aims to take a leading role in artificial intelligence. The Government is now presenting a new AI strategy with the aim of providing more effective government agencies, clearer rules for businesses and better conditions for research. The objective is for Sweden to be among the world’s top 10 countries in the field of AI.

Enhanced Sweden-Germany cooperation
Prime Minister Ulf Kristersson and Germany’s Federal Chancellor Friedrich Merz have signed an enhanced and expanded Strategic Innovation Partnership between Sweden and Germany. The Joint Declaration of Intent comprises new areas including foreign policy, capital market issues, migration and international development cooperation.

Deeper business cooperation with Singapore
On 30–31 October, Minister for Energy, Business and Industry Ebba Busch visited Singapore. During the visit, Ms Busch met with Singapore’s Minister of Energy and Swedish companies operating in the country. In conjunction with the visit, two Memorandums of Understanding (MoUs) were also signed between companies and academia from Sweden and Singapore on green ammonia and quantum technology, respectively.
